1. 程式人生 > 其它 >第二章程式碼審計環境搭建

第二章程式碼審計環境搭建

1.jdk安裝:網上案例很多,主要注意jdk版本,有些poc要特點JDK版本。

2.docker容器編排:主要是docker的基本使用方法,vulhub的下載與安裝

搜尋映象

docker search tomcat

拉取映象

docker pull dordoka/tomcat

檢視映象

docker images

刪除映象

docker rmi -f dordoka/tomcat

生成容器

docker rundordoka/tomcat

docker run -p 本機埠:容器埠 -ddordoka/tomcat

docker run -it ubuntu 立即獲取容器互動終端

退出容器

exit

檢視容器

docker ps

docker ps -a

停止容器

docker stop 編號部分

啟動容器

docker start 編號部分

進入容器

docker exec -it 編號部分 /bin/bash

刪除容器

docker rm 編號部分

重啟容器

docker restart編號部分

複製檔案進出容器

docker cp ./flag.txt 28:/var/

vulhub 啟動漏洞環境

cd 到指定目錄

docker-compose up -d

3.遠端除錯,這個有點意思重點學習下

參考這個吧

https://www.jianshu.com/p/302dc10217c0

4.maven

pom.xml 定義依賴關係

maven的使用

swagger特點以及使用,介面測試,沒什麼東西